Understanding Water Heater Repair
A water heater is a vital appliance in your home, providing hot water for showers, cooking, cleaning, and more. When it malfunctions, it can disrupt your daily routine. Here are common signs that your water heater may need repair:
Signs of Water Heater Problems
- Inconsistent Hot Water Supply: If you notice fluctuating water temperatures or if the hot water runs out quickly, it could indicate a problem with the heating elements or thermostat.
- Strange Noises: Rumbling, popping, or banging noises coming from the water heater can suggest sediment buildup, which affects its efficiency.
- Leaking Water: Any signs of water pooling around the heater indicate leaks, which can lead to water damage and increased utility bills.
- Discolored Water: Rusty or muddy water coming from your taps suggests corrosion inside the water heater tank, necessitating immediate attention.
Steps for Water Heater Repair
- Diagnose the Issue: Begin by identifying the specific problem. Check the thermostat settings, inspect the heating elements, and look for any visible leaks or corrosion.
- Turn Off the Power: For electric water heaters, switch off the power at the circuit breaker. For gas water heaters, turn off the gas supply to prevent accidents.
- Drain the Tank: Attach a hose to the drain valve and empty the tank to remove sediment buildup. This can improve the heater’s efficiency and lifespan.
- Replace Faulty Parts: Depending on the diagnosis, you may need to replace the heating elements, thermostat, or anode rod. Ensure you follow the manufacturer’s instructions or consult a professional.
- Refill and Test: Once repairs are complete, refill the tank, restore power or gas supply, and test the heater to ensure it’s working correctly.
Regular maintenance, such as flushing the tank annually, can prevent many common water heater problems and extend its life.
Navigating Emergency AC Services
Air conditioning systems are essential for maintaining a comfortable indoor environment, especially during the sweltering summer months. When your AC unit breaks down unexpectedly, it can lead to uncomfortable and even dangerous conditions. Here’s what you need to know about emergency ac services.
When to Call for Emergency AC Services
- Complete System Failure: If your AC unit stops working entirely, it’s crucial to call for emergency services, particularly during extreme weather conditions.
- Strange Odors or Sounds: Unusual smells like burning or chemical odors and strange noises like grinding or screeching indicate serious issues that need immediate attention.
- Poor Airflow: If the airflow from your vents is weak or warm, it could indicate problems with the compressor or ductwork that need urgent repair.
- Leaks: Water or refrigerant leaks around the AC unit can cause damage to your home and impact the system’s efficiency. Prompt repairs are essential.
How to Handle an AC Emergency
- Turn Off the System: To prevent further damage, switch off your AC unit if you notice any severe issues like strange noises, smells, or leaks.
- Check the Thermostat: Ensure the thermostat settings are correct and replace batteries if needed. Sometimes, simple fixes can resolve apparent issues.
- Contact a Professional: For any significant issues, call a licensed HVAC technician who offers emergency AC services. Explain the problem in detail to help them prepare for the repair.
- Temporary Solutions: While waiting for the technician, use fans and open windows to circulate air and maintain a comfortable temperature in your home.
Preventive Measures for AC Systems
Regular maintenance can prevent many common AC problems. Schedule annual inspections and cleanings with a professional to ensure your system runs efficiently. Replace air filters regularly and keep the outdoor unit free from debris.
